MEASUREMENT CONVERSION CHART
In most Canadian recipes the tablespoon is 15 ml while the American tablespoon is actually 14.2 ml. In British, Austrailian and sometimes Canadian recipes, the imperial pint is used which is 20 fluid ounces. American and sometimes Canadian recipes use the American pint of 16 fluid ounces.

OUNCES TO LITERS CONVERTER - ASKNUMBERS.COM
1 Fluid ounce (fl oz) is equal to 0.02957352965 liter (L). To convert fluid oz to liters, multiply the fluid oz value by 0.02957352965 or divide by 33.8140226. For example, to find out how many liters there are in 64 fluid ounces, multiply 64 by 0.02957352965, that makes 1.89270589 liters in 64 fluid ounces.

HOW MANY 16OZ MAKE A GALLON? - FINDANYANSWER.COM
Jun 19, 2020 · 16 oz to gallons = 0.125 gallon in 16 oz. 24 oz to gallons = 0.1875 gallon in 24 oz. 32 oz to gallons = 0.25 gallon in 32 oz. How many 16.9 fl oz are in a gallon? A fluid ounce in the US is defined as a 1/128th of a US gallon, meaning that 128 / 16.9 = 7.57 bottles containing 16.9 US fluid ounces of water each will make up exactly 1 US gallon.

CONVERT 16 OUNCES TO CUPS - CALCULATEME.COM
What is 16 ounces in cups? 16 fl oz to cups conversion. A U.S. fluid ounce is 1/128 th of a U.S. gallon. It is not the same as an ounce of weight or an Imperial fluid ounce. A U.S. cup is a unit of volume equal to 1/16th of a U.S. gallon, or about 236 milliliters.

COOKING WEIGHTS AND MEASURES GUIDE
Aug 23, 2017 · A kilo is approximately equivalent to 2.2 pounds so to convert kilos to pounds, double the number of kilos and add ten per cent of the new amount. To go the other way, halve the number of pounds and subtract ten per cent of the new amount. Thus 2.5 kilos is 5.5 pounds (5lb 8oz) while 3lb converts to 1.35 kilos.
